6 INTRODUCTION

M&C gas sample probes provide direct insitu ultra-fine filtration during continuous gas sampling for analytic measurements. In this way, part of the necessary maintenance work for a system is concentrated on a single point. This filter technology has the major advantage that dust mixtures consisting of ultra-fine and coarse dusts can be optimally retained with the least possible maintenance work.

Optimal adaptation of the sample probe to processing conditions and to measurement work is a necessary condition for a measurement system to work smoothly. Basically, the gas sample should be kept to a necessary minimum. This is made possible thanks to optimised downstream gas processing using M&C components. Only in this way it is possible to reduce maintenance to a minimum while ensuring maximum availability.

7 TECHNICAL DATA

Gas Sample Probe Series SP® SP210-H SP210-H/W

Part No. 02S1000 02S1010

Weather protection shield no yes

Sample tube Type SP210/SS, stainless steel 316Ti, length 1 m* optional*

Sample temperature max. 600 °C*

Sample pressure 0.4 to 2 bar abs.

Ambient temperature -20 °C to +60 °C

Recommended for dust loadings up to 1 g/m3*

Filter chamber volume 100 ml

Filter element S-2K, filter porosity 2 μm, ceramic

Probe heating temperature +180 °C self-regulating

Ready for operation after 2 hours

Temperature alarm contact, alarm point

<160 °C, NO

Temperature alarm, contact rating 250V-3A AC, 30V-3A DC

Connection sample outlet 1/4"-NPT inside, with 6 mm tube connector

Power supply 110 up to 240V 50 / 60Hz

Power consumption start up: 400VA, usual: 100VA, (fuse 6A)

Electrical connection terminals max. 2,5 mm2, 2x PG11 cable gland

Electrical equipment standard EN 61010, EN 60335-1

Degree of protection IP54, EN 60529 IP55, EN 60529

Mounting flange DN65 PN6,B stainless steel 316Ti

Material of sample contacting parts SS 316 / 316Ti, FPM, ceramic

Weight 6,5 kg 8,5 kg

Option

Part No.: 02 S 9200 Insitu probe tube out of stainless steel 316Ti type SP210/SS, connection G3/4" o, ø 10/12, length 1 m*, incl. flange gasket.

P und T90 at flow of: 100 200 500 Nl/h

P pressure loss with new filter element S-2K: 0,007 0,011 0,020 bar

T90 time-without sample tube/prefilter- 6,0 3,5 1,0 Sec.

8 APPLICATIONS

The electrically heated M&C gas sample probes SP210-H and SP210-H/W gas sample probes are used for continuous gas sampling in processes with dust densities of up to 1g/m³, operating pressure up to max. 2 bar abs., temperatures of up to a maximum of 600°C or higher gas humidity. Thanks to its compact design it requires only limited space. It has to be mounted in a weatherproof position. The gas sample probe SP210-H/W is equipped with an extra protective cover preferably for outdoor mounting.

www.mc-techgroup.com SP210-H | 1.00.01 9

9 DESCRIPTION

The sample probes are designed for easy installation, reliable operation and trouble-free maintenance. Advantages are:

Gas sampling with dust loaded processes;

Low volume, fast response time;

Filter elements can be changed without tools and without disconnecting the (heated) sample line;

The filter chamber can be easily cleaned;

The probe tube can be cleaned without dismantling the probe;

Self-regulated electrical heating with undertemperature alarm contact;

Different probe tubes and pre-filters as an option. The 75 mm ceramic filter element with a filter fineness of 2mm and a large surface is located in the heated stainless steel filter housing of the probe. The gas sample probe is heated up to +180°C using a special self-regulated heating element. No thermostat or temperature limiter is necessary. A separate thermo switch is provided for undertemperature monitoring (< 160°C, NO).

10 PROBE DESIGN

The filter housing with its all-round heating element forms a unit with the standard mounting flange DN65 PN6 and the laterally mounted junction box. A mounting clamp and a tube connector are located on the underside of the probe for the connection of heated M&C sampling lines with external diameters of 40mm to a max. 55mm and a tube diameter of 6mm. The SP210-H/W is additionally equipped with an integrated silicon cap. A red silicon ring for the heat insulation of the tube connector is part of the standard delivery. We are pleased to help you finding a suitable heated M&C sample line for your application. The gas sample probe outlet connection has a 1/4" NPT internal thread with a screwed in temperature resistant stainless steel tube connector for a 6mm sample line to connect it in a gas tight manner. Tube connectors for other sample line dimensions can also be supplied by M&C. After assembly of the sample line the sample gas outlet connection is enclosed with the red silicon insulation provided. The mounting clamp and the integrated silicon cap close off the connection to the exterior. The stainless steel sampling tube of one meter length (part No.: 02S9200) can optional be provided and is connected to the G 3/4” thread of the mounting flange. The maximum operating temperature for

stainless steel sampling tube is 600C. The modular system of our sample probes allows the usage of all M&C sample tubes and prefilters with G 3/4” connection thread. This guarantees an optimal adaptation to the process conditions.

12 PREPARATION FOR INSTALLATION

Select the optimal sampling point in accordance with the generally applicable guidelines or consult the competent persons.

Locate the sampling point in such a way that there is adequate space for inserting and removing the probe and pay attention to the insertion length of the probe tube.

Make certain that the probe is easily accessible so that you can carry out any subsequent maintenance work without trouble.

Locate the probe connections in such a way that the connections' temperature is always above the acid dew point in order to avoid corrosion and blockage problems. If this is not possible, a heated SP35/SP30 probe tube is recommended for cold connections.

www.mc-techgroup.com SP210-H | 1.00.01 11

If the ambient temperature in the area of the connections is >80°C as a result of radiated heat, then a radiated-heat deflector must be mounted to protect the probe.

The connection's mounting flange connection should comply with DN65 PN6. If other connection sizes are required, a special adapter flange /S010 can be supplied as an option.

13 MOUNTING

M&C SP210-H probes are designed for stationary use and if properly selected and mounted a long service life and minimum maintenance are guaranteed. It is advisable to mount the probe in an operational position which is at a 10% inclination to the process. Checking the filter element:

Turn the U-bolt at the front end of the filter receptacle several times to the left until the retaining bolt can also be turned sideways.

Remove the filter receptacle at the ring from the probe and check whether the filter element is screwed on tightly.

Replace the filter receptacle.

Place the retaining bolt in its original position and tighten the U-bolt. Connection of the heated sample line:

In order to connect the sample line, a threaded tube connector for dimension Ø 6x1mm is available – other dimensions on request

Push the silicon cap onto the end of the heated sampling tube

Introduce the tube connection piece into the bolted pipe joint and connect.

If a PTFE tube is used as sample line, a carrying bracket must under all circumstances be inserted in the end of the tube in order to prevent the tube being pressed together.

The temperature-resistant, stainless steel connectors supplied by M&C have a double-blade ring system to ensure reliable sealing. After tightening the nuts of these connectors by hand, they should then be tightened exactly 1¼ of a turn using a flat spanner and are then properly mounted.

NOTE!

Make sure that the connection is leakproof !

12 SP210-H | 1.00.01 www.mc-techgroup.com

Now place the red silicon heat insulation around the connection. Mounting of sample tube and adapter flange:

Screw either the probe tube directly into the ¾" inner thread in the flange of the probe with the ¾" flat gasket and tighten.

If the heated probe tube type SP30/35 is used then the probe is to be screwed to their flange (with welded threaded bolt). First insert the flange seal between the two flanges.

If the probe connection does not correspond to the standard flange connection DN65 PN6, then the optionally supplied adapter flange should be mounted to the probe in the same way.

Attach the flange seal to the probe connection.

Now insert the process-internal probe section of the complete probe unit into the probe connection using the screws and nuts supplied.

NOTE!

A preferred mounting position is to have the probe with its sample gas outlet pointing downwards, although this is not absolutely necessary for perfect functioning.

14 ELECTRICAL CONNECTION

W A R N I N G !

When connecting the equipment, please ensure that the supply voltage is identical with the information provided on the model type plate.

NOTE!

Attention must be paid to the requirements of IEC 364 (DIN VDE 0100) when setting high-power electrical units with nominal voltages of up to 1000 V, together with the associated standards and stipulations.

In any case we recommend the use of temperature resistant cable !

A main switch and matching fuse must be provided externally!

The main circuit must be equipped with a fuse corresponding to the nominal current (over current protection); for electrical details see technical data.

It is recommended to use the low temperature alarm. In case of an alarm the flow can be stopped and the components downstream the probe are safe for demage.

The junction box is mounted on the side of the probe. The wiring plan is located in the lid of the junction box. Two separate cable bushings are available for the mains and the signal cable. Carry out the following steps:

Remove the weather protection shield at version SP210-H/W;

Remove the lid of the junction box;

Insert the mains cable (min. 3 x 1.5 mm2) through the cable gland and connect it to the appropriate terminals as in the wiring beside;

Insert the signal cable through the other cable gland and connect it to the appropriate terminals as in the wiring below;

Screw lid back on;

Put on the weather protection shield at version SP210-H/W;

15 STARTING UP

Before starting up check whether the mains power supply voltage corresponds with the information stated on the probe's nameplate.

Switch on mains power supply. The total heating-up time is approximately 2 hours. After about 1 hour the probe is already sufficiently heated for the temperature to have exceeded the temperature failure alarm value (160°C), but it still takes about another hour until operating temperature is reached.

The sample gas can now be extracted via the probe after this minimum heating-up time of 2 hours.

16 MAINTENANCE

The safety measures specific to the plant and process are to be consulted prior to any maintenance work!

W A R N I N G !

Prior to carrying out maintenance work on electrical parts, mains voltage should be disconnected from all poles! This also applies to any external control circuits which may be connected.

It is difficult to give any recommendations as to a particular maintenance cycle. Depending on your process conditions, a meaningful maintenance cycle must be elaborated for the specific application. An indication that probe-maintenance may be necessary could be shown by a constant decline in the amount of sample gas in the analysis system. Probe maintenance is restricted essentially to replacing filter elements and checking seals:

W A R N I N G !

Aggressive condensate is possible. Wear protective glasses and proper protective clothing! High surface temperatures! Wear protective gloves!

At version SP210-H/W remove the weather protection shield;

Loosen u-bolt and swing retaining bolt to the side;

Pull out the complete filter unit with lid and o-rings and , the filter element , the clamp

and the knurled screw ;

Screw out the filter’s knurled screw and renew filter element ;

Check filter element seals and replace if necessary;

Check o-rings and change if necessary;

Check the sealing in the lid and change if necessary;

Clean filter chamber; It is also possible to rod through the probe tube in order to remove deposits.

O-Ring is only for guidance of the probe lid and has no sealing function.

www.mc-techgroup.com SP210-H | 1.00.01 15

The rebuilding has to be done in the reverse order.

17 SWITCHING OFF

Before switching off, i.e. switching off the heating, the probe be flushed with inert gas or air in order to

avoid condensation of aggressive components from the process gas.
